Giant Glory

$1500 USD
Frame: ALUXX SL-grade aluminum, 8" Maestro suspension Fork: RockShox Domain RC, 200mm travel Shock: RockShox Kage R Rear Derailleur: SRAM X5 Brakes: Avid DB5 Dual Piston, Hydraulic disc, [F] 200mm [R] 180mm Tires: Schwalbe Magic Mary, Performance, 27.5x2.35, Wire Selling this bike because I just bought an enduro bike and I find myself at bike parks less often. I had this bike for 3 years and it was awesome, when I bought it I was a beginner (DH) but it allowed me to progress to be a well rounded rider. From barely being able to clear table tops to hitting whips on large gaps. This bike is great for riding at parks like Trestle and can take whatever you throw at it. Before handing it off to its next owner I’d like to meantion everything works well but if you’re an advanced or intermediate rider you may want to upgrade to new rims because the ones on it are dented, and upgrade to more powerful brakes as they are only dual pistons. Other than that one you have it tuned to your liking it will be great.
